This document specifies software programming language vulnerabilities to be avoided in the development of systems where assured behaviour is required for security, safety, mission-critical and business-critical software. In general, this guidance is applicable to the software developed, reviewed, or maintained for any application. This document describes the way that the vulnerabilities listed in ISO/IEC TR 24772-1 are manifested or avoided in the C language.

Overview
ISO/IEC TR 24772-3:2020 - Programming languages - Guidance to avoiding vulnerabilities in programming languages - Part 3: C - is a technical report that identifies common software programming language vulnerabilities and describes how they are manifested or avoided in the C language. The document targets development of systems requiring assured behaviour for security, safety, mission-critical, and business‑critical software, and is applicable to software developed, reviewed, or maintained for any application.
Key topics
The standard organizes practical guidance by language concept and specific classes of vulnerability. Major topics covered include:
- Language concepts and applicability of vulnerabilities to C
- Type system, bit representations, and floating‑point concerns
- Common errors: conversion errors, string termination, buffer boundary violations (buffer overflows), unchecked array indexing/copying
- Pointer issues: pointer type conversions, pointer arithmetic, null pointer dereference, dangling heap/stack references
- Arithmetic and operator pitfalls: wrap‑around errors, improper use of shift operations, operator precedence, and side‑effects/order of evaluation
- Code quality and maintainability: dead stores, unused variables, identifier reuse, namespace issues, initialization of variables, dead/deactivated code
- Control flow and structure: switch statements and static analysis, loop control variables, off‑by‑one errors, demarcation of control flow, passing parameters and return values, subprogram signature mismatch
Each topic includes an assessment of applicability to C and guidance to language users, enabling targeted mitigation strategies.
